Core concepts

Concept 1

Work restraint that prevents reaching a fall edge is preferable to arresting a fall where suitable.

Exam cue: Calculate fall distance and clearance for the actual system.

Concept 2

Fall-arrest systems require compatible components, suitable anchors, enough clearance and competent inspection.

Exam cue: Protect anchors and connectors from misuse or substitution.

Concept 3

A suspended person needs prompt planned recovery; calling emergency services alone is not a complete rescue plan.

Exam cue: Rehearse rescue with available people and equipment.

Memory anchors

Restraint Before Arrest

Prevent reaching the fall where practicable.

Anchor, Clearance, Compatibility

The whole system must work together.

Arrest Is Not Rescue

Stopping the fall does not end the emergency.

Rescue Before Rise

Plan recovery before exposure.
